It ain't a deer, but here is a Texas Dhal I got a few years ago. Took him with the rifle in the pic. Mannlicher Schoenauer Model 1903 in 6.5x54MS. A very classic rifle and cartridge.

I have no picture, or the rifle any more. In the 1970's I was hunting deer in a shaky tree stand with a 9X57 commercial Mauser made between the wars. It had double triggers. A buck came up from the wrong side, went right under me--if I had moved, he would have spotted me. He then went behind a young cedar tree. I could not turn around, so I was going to have to shoot from the wrong shoulder as soon as he came out from behind the cedar. I thought I would set the trigger and get ready, when "Boom". I had pulled the wrong trigger. Off went the deer. My buddy came up after awhile and asked if I had shot. I told him what happened, he went behind the cedar and spotted blood. The deer made it about 200 feet with a lung shot, laid down and died. It was a nine pointer, shot by accident, my first deer. If it had not happened to me, I would not believe it.
